Breaking News: LONE STAR LOVE Cancels Broadway Engagement
by BWW News Desk - Sep 24, 2007


The production of LONE STAR LOVE, currently playing an engagement at Seattle's 5th Avenue Theatre, has canceled its Broadway engagement this fall.

Quaid, Hoty & Cuccioli Set for Broadway's Lone Star Love
by BWW News Desk - Jul 20, 2007


Lone Star Love, a new musical comedy starring Academy Award-nominee Randy Quaid in his Broadway debut as Colonel John Falstaff, will open on Broadway on Monday, December 3rd at the Belasco Theatre
